CUET 2025 Psychology -16th May (Shift 1) Analysis

  • Overall, the Psychology paper was easy with a focus on case-based and conceptual questions.

  • Chapter 4 had the maximum weightage, with symptom-based questions asking to identify disorders.

  • Stages of development were asked in systematic order format.

  • From Chapter 7, Match the Following included terms like Group Think, Group Polarization, Cohesiveness.

  • Chapter 6 questions included identifying antecedent operations from a given paragraph.

  • Chapter 5 focused on therapy steps, asking students to arrange them in proper order.

  • From Chapter 1, questions about psychological tests like Inkblot Test, Non-Verbal, and Performance Tests were asked.

  • A paragraph-based question asked whether a person is gifted or intelligent, focusing on definitions.

  • Emotional Intelligence meaning and application was asked.

  • Chapter 2 questions revolved around traits and types of personality theories.

  • Few questions (1-2) came from Chapter 3.

  • 3–4 questions were directly on psychologists' names and their contributions.

CUET 2025 Psychology — 16th May (Shift 2) Analysis

  • The Psychology paper was easy to moderate, testing both theoretical and application-based understanding.

  • Important topics included Intelligence, Personality, Psychological Disorders, and Social Influence.

  • Assertion-Reason and case-based questions checked analytical and situational judgment.

  • Questions focused on the application of psychological concepts to daily life scenarios.

  • The paper had a good number of direct NCERT-based questions.

  • Conceptual clarity was essential for correctly answering scenario-based questions.

  • Students found the paper straightforward if well-prepared with NCERT books.
